What is insurance for SR22 ?

SR22 insurance, typically referred to as a certificate of financial responsibility, is not a sort of insurance in itself but instead, a document that confirms a driver brings the minimum liability insurance needed by the state. It is essentially a main type sent by the insured's insurance company to the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V). The type works as a warranty to the DMV that the insurance companies have covered the person in concern to the minimum necessary degree. Hence, it is not recognizable as common insurance however an accreditation guaranteeing a person sticking to his/her insurance responsibilities.

Frequently, vehicle drivers that have their licenses put on hold or revoked because of extreme violations such as a DUI or DWI, reckless driving, or being at-fault in an accident, are required to bring SR-22 insurance. It is commonly mandatory for a length of time, normally 3 years, and during this duration, the motorist must keep continuous insurance coverage. If the vehicle driver falls short to meet this demand, the SR-22 form is cancelled by the insurer, which subsequently alerts the DMV, potentially causing an additional suspension of the driver's license. This demonstrates the important duty of SR22 insurance in enforcing financial responsibility among high-risk vehicle drivers.

Who Needs to have SR22 car insurance?

The SR22 insurance or "certificate of financial responsibility" is not generally called for of all drivers. It typically enters the picture when a vehicle driver has actually made plenty of traffic offense-related mistakes and requires to prove their financial responsibility to regain their driving privileges. The department of motor cars (DMV) suggests and often requires this qualification for such people. Among the crucial reasons that a car driver could require to obtain SR22 insurance is because of driving drunk (DUI) or driving while intoxicated (DWI), which are serious traffic offenses.

Other significant traffic offenses that might require an SR22 certification consist of at-fault mishaps, especially those where the motorist was without insurance. If a car driver has had their driving certificate revoked or put on hold as a result of reckless driving or a series of traffic infringements, they would also typically be required to obtain and maintain an SR22 certificate from their insurers. Regardless of its complicated name, SR22 doesn't require to be an inconvenience; it is just a document that an insurance company sends out to the DMV to confirm that a punished car driver is economically liable and covered.

What Exactly is Financial Responsibility?

Financial responsibility defines the requirement that all vehicle drivers need to can spending for any type of damages or injury they may create while running a motor car. This obligation is normally met with liability coverage, among the primary kinds of insurance policies that motorists can choose for. It could additionally be satisfied with other insurance types such as non-owner car insurance, particularly appropriate for individuals who commonly rent out or borrow autos yet do not own a car themselves. In addition, this concept likewise reaches parents or guardians that have a child, under their care, driving a car. In such instances, the grownup is liable for making sure the young motorist meets the financial responsibility requirements.

On the other hand, there are scenarios where more rigid financial responsibility requirements play a considerable duty, particularly, when it involves SR-22 drivers. An SR-22 form acts as a proof of insurance for high-risk car drivers and is submitted with the state by the car driver's insurance firm. Minimum coverage is a requirement for SR-22 drivers and the insurance premiums connected are usually greater. Confirming financial responsibility through maintaining the called for minimum coverage is obligatory for SR-22 drivers for a details time period, generally 3 years. This makes certain that the vehicle driver preserves continuous insurance coverage, motivating more secure driving habits.

DMV Regulations and Requirements for Getting an SR22 Certificate

Browsing the world of SR22 insurance can be a difficult process, specifically when dealing with the myriad of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) laws and requirements. A considerable aspect to take into consideration is the minimum coverage requirements which can variate from state to state. Usually, these requirements involve two main elements: Bodily injury liability and property damage liability. Bodily injury liability covers any kind of physical injury that the policyholder's car could cause to various other individuals. Property damage liability thinks about expenditures as a result of destruction to a person else's residential or commercial property.

Nonetheless, it is likewise crucial to note that the monthly rate of an SR22 strategy may be a bit more than a traditional auto insurance policy, greatly owing to the increased risk that the insured celebration stands for to the insurance company. The average cost, though, might still be regulated by looking for the cheapest rates available and completely analyzing various insurance companies. A strategy to get a great price can be choosing non-owner SR-22 insurance if the motorist doesn't possess a vehicle. High-risk vehicle drivers can protect minimum liability coverage at a cheaper rate by doing this, making certain that they are financially safeguarded, and validities satisfied, even if they are associated with an accident while driving a person else's car.

Liability Car insurance coverage with an SR22 Form

The process of safeguarding SR-22 car insurance can usually seem like a strenuous challenge for lots of, specifically for the ordinary 30-year-old vehicle driver. A motorist requiring this specialized yet essential kind of protection commonly needs it to show proof of auto insurance to the state. The need for such protection typically emerges because of certain scenarios where basic insurance can not supply the needed assurance of financial responsibility. These instances could vary from a severe driving offense, such as driving under influence, reckless driving, or driving without proper insurance.

The crucial fundamental attribute of SR-22 insurance policies is their duty in showing to the state that the specific holds the necessary insurance coverage for driving. It is basically a commitment by the car driver's insurance firm to fill up the SR-22 form on his/her behalf to ensure the state that the vehicle driver is covered under their plan. The SR-22 form essentially maintains the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) in the loop about the motorist's auto insurance status. If the driver's insurance plan lapses for any type of reason, the insurance firm is called for by legislation to inform the DMV, making sure that the car driver's permit could be suspended if one more one is not protected quickly. The SR-22 insurance is not permanent though and the need ultimately lifts as the driving record enhances in time.

Non-Owner Car Insurance and an SR22 Filing with the DMV

When an individual is caught under the influence of drugs while running an automobile, one of the actions taken by the court may include a need for SR22 insurance along with the person's current policy. The DMV requireds this type of protection to ensure the person's ability to fulfill liability requirements in situation of a future accident. Even if the person does not possess an automobile, this demand might still require to be met. Under these situations, a non-owner policy can be an option, which is an unique type of SR22 insurance that offers the needed insurance coverage.

Non-owner car insurance satisfies the court-ordered demand and can be reduced in cost than other forms of SR22 insurance, given the person doesn't have a vehicle to guarantee. The pricing, however, is influenced by different variables like the holder's ZIP code and existing document of traffic violations consisting of surpassing the speed limit.
